Lookalike modeling is a data-driven marketing technique that identifies and targets potential customers who share similar characteristics with an existing customer base. This approach leverages algorithms to analyze traits of current customers, such as demographics, interests, and behaviors, to find new audiences likely to respond positively to marketing efforts. By creating lookalike audiences, businesses can enhance personalization and hyper-targeting in their advertising strategies.
